Hot deals this week on soup, OJ, chicken breast
Filed under Savvy Shopper by sherman smith at 12:49 am
Soup’s on this week – on sale that is, at a number of drug and grocery stores in the area. There are good prices on chicken breast, too.
Cans of Progresso Traditional soups, including chicken noodle, are priced at $1 at Stop & Shop and at 99 cents, limit three, at Walgreens drug store. They’re also offered at buy one, get one at Shaw’s. Try to use the $1 off four cans or $1.50 off five manufacturer’s coupons.
Split chicken breasts in 4- to 6-pound packages are 89 cents a pound at Hannaford. Split breasts in 3-pound or larger packages at Shaws are 99 cents a pound. At Stop & Shop, boneless chicken breasts in 3-pound or larger packages.
Orange juice is priced low at a couple of supermarkets, too., Tropicana half-gallons are $2.48 at Shaw’s through Monday, and Florida’s Natural half-gallons are $2.50 at Market Basket. You can also print out extra $1 off two coupons at Shaws.com’s Print a coupon site.
Beef is discounted at a couple of supermarkets this week. If you hurry, you can get sirloin tip steak at Shaw’s in any size package at $3.99 a pound through Monday. Hannaford has boneless N.Y. sirloin steak for $2.49 a pound.
Shaw’s also has 6- to 12-ounce bags of Fresh Express salad blends at buy one, get one. Those bags are two for $4 at Market Basket, which also has California celery at $1.29 a bunch and has 24-ounce loaves of Friehofer’s Country Breads at $1.50.
Cereal is on sale at a couple of places; Stop & Shop has varieties of Kellogg’s cereal boxes, including 18-ounce Frosted Mini-Wheats and 20-ounce Raisin Bran, at two for $3, limit four boxes. Walgreens has varieties of General Mills cereals, including 11.5- to 12.8-ounce Lucky Charms and Cinnamon Toast Crunch, for $1.99.
Among other good deals at Walgreens are Bic lighters in Classic six-packs or Multipurpose singles for two for $5, limit four packs; 1-liter plus 8.45-ounce Listerine bottles two for $11 plus $5 in Register Rewards and Listerine Smart Rinse or Agent Cool Blue mouthwash at two for $9 plus $4.50 in Register Rewards.
CVS has L’Oreal and Maybelline lip color, Revlon Beyond Natural and Maybelline face, eye and nail color at buy one, get one. Get $10 in ExtraBucks when you spend $20 on Excedrin products. Certain products, including Nova Max and Bayer Contour blood glucose monitoring systems, EARinse seawater rinse and Sleep MD (10 count), are free after ExtraBucks. Colgate Total Advanced toothpaste in the 4-ounce tube is 99 cents after $2 in ExtraBucks (and use a $1 off coupon). Finally, spend $20 on select General Mills and Folgers products and get $10 in ExtraBucks.
